Tell Us about Your Interest
Everyone has an interest, hobby, and life/career experience. Consider sharing yours with Osher at W&M members as a volunteer instructor.
The first step is to complete an Interest to Teach (ITT) form. All instructor applicants are asked to complete this survey, which introduces us to you, your interest, background, and course idea(s). The ITT is not a full course proposal. It is simply a tool to for our Curriculum Committee to get to know more about you and your course idea. Thus, please only complete the Interest to Teach form one time only. A member of our Curriculum Committee will contact you in a week or so to discuss your application and answer your questions. If our program is a fit, we will email you and invite you to submit a course proposal for an upcoming semester.
Watch for a Request for Course Proposal
Requests for course proposals are by email invitation only according to the calendar below (dates subject to change). A proposal must be submitted for each course to be offered (including existing courses that are being repeated in an upcoming semester).
The Fall 2026 course proposal window is closed. The next opportunity for approved instructors to submit is for the Spring 2027 semester.
